Gabrielle Union Dishes on ‘Porn Diet’ and Out Trash-Talking Richard Sherman

Gabrielle Union on the Porn diet Gabrielle Union blissfully ignored troubled relationship rumors when she appeared on Conan on Tuesday night and instead dished about her new “porn diet” and how she makes trash-talking Seattle Seahawks Richard Sherman look like a “zen Buddhist.”

Union sat down with Conan O’Brien and revealed that her toned physique is inspired by all the porn stars who work out at her gym.

“I’m on the porn diet,” she told the late night talk show host. “I’m blessed to work out at a gym that has a lot of adult-entertainment actresses, a lot of porn gals – salt of the earth! Really sweet girls.”

Needless to say the term “porn diet” sparked a few naughty jokes by Conan, but Union explained that the so-called diet is more about copying her gym mates drinks at the juice bar.

“What’s crazy is that I’ll follow them to – like, the gyms have the juice bar – and I watch and see what they’re ordering,” she said before throwing in a naughty joke of her own. “I’m like ‘Ah, vegan’… Let’s sit with it… They don’t eat meat. There you go… interesting.”

Gabrielle Union talks Porn diet on conanShe also revealed that the porn diet isn’t complete without a porn workout to go along with it.

In addition to spying on the girls’ orders at the juice bar, she admitted that she also tries to get some workout tips on getting a great butt.

“I’ve seen your work, I love it, let me get some tips – not on that, but ‘cause your butt looks great,” she said. “But I also compete with them and they don’t realize it. We’re basically having the ultimate Olympics. They’re just not aware that we’re in competition with each other.”

Union also revealed that although her petite frame is inspired by adult film stars, her courtside trash-talking is inspired by the rough men of the NFL.

Even before she began dating Miami Heat basketball star Dwyane Wade, Union was a big fan of the Miami Heat so when she gets wrapped up in a good game no one is safe.

“I make Richard Sherman seem like a zen Buddhist,” she told Conan, referencing Sherman’s post-game interview where he called out the San Francisco 49ers’ Michael Crabtree. “I’m like dance mom.”

In addition to heckling other players, Union said she loves getting the chance to bother the officials.

She said one of her personal favorites is, “You’ll get your Viagra if you just make a call!”

So there you have it – the body of an adult film star and the attitude of a hyped-up NFL cornerback on his way to the Super Bowl.
